根据值数组更新db字段

时间:2013-07-13 15:40:47

标签: php mysql

我需要运行一个sql查询来进行一些数据库更新。

$members = "120,238,93,123,1";

然后我需要运行一个sql查询,如:

$DB->query("UPDATE " . DB_PREFIX . "members SET lastvisit=$lastvisit WHERE member_id=$members_id");

我要做的是为我在文件开头指定的每个成员ID运行db更新。 我想我需要爆炸$ members并做一个for子句或者什么但不确定它应该是什么

1 个答案:

答案 0 :(得分:0)

这应该有效:

$DB->query("UPDATE " . DB_PREFIX . "members SET lastvisit=$lastvisit WHERE member_id IN (120,238,93,123,1) ");